(Exam not included)\u003c\/p\u003e \u003cp\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eWhat are the requirements to take the SSCP exam?\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eValid experience includes information systems security-related work performed or work that requires information security knowledge and involves direct application of that knowledge. For the SSCP certification, one year of cumulative work experience in one or more of the seven domains of the SSCP CBK is required. If you do not have the required experience, you may still sit for the exam and become an Associate of ISC2until you have gained the required experience. To take the exam, you have to schedule it at an authorized testing center scheduled through VUE. A score of 700 out of 1000 is required to pass.\u003c\/p\u003e \u003cp\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eHow long does it take to complete this course?\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eAfter you register, you will receive 6 months to complete the course.
